Senate approves agreement to avoid worst of 'fiscal cliff'

The Senate approved a bipartisan agreement early Tuesday morning to let income taxes rise sharply for the first time in two decades, fulfilling President Obama's promise to raise taxes on the rich and avoiding the worst effects of the "fiscal cliff." The agreement passed 89 to 8 in a highly unusual New Year's morning vote. It now heads to the House.
